13. 3. Wireless Settings
13. 3. 1. Specify Basic Wireless Settings
The modem router's wireless network name (SSID) and password, and security option
are preset in the factory. The preset SSID and password can be found on the product
label. You can customize the wireless settings according to your needs.
Visit http://tplinkmodem.net, and log in with the account you set for the router. Go to
Basic
>
Wireless
page.
